Transaction

4d9c99748179744a6281a9dbe416cb2bd3627234c110e8dfdee6180e3151dd8a
284,995 confirmations
Timestamp
1602188576
Block651,861
Fee126,235 sats
Fee rate113.8 sats/vB
view on mempool.space

Inputs & Outputs